Challenges We Solve

Weld Defect Escape Rate
Manual weld inspection catches ~70% of porosity and pin-hole defects. The 30% that escape reach the OEM — triggering expensive recalls and supplier audits.
Assembly Error on High-Volume Lines
Wrong stickers, missing badges, misaligned seals — on 500+ parts/hour lines, manual verification is impossible. One batch error = full OEM line stop.
Glue & Sealant Bead Inconsistency
Robot-applied adhesives on glass panels, weatherstrips, and body panels must be continuous and correctly positioned. Traditional vision systems require rigid fixturing and exact parts.

Reflective Surfaces Break Standard Vision
Metal surfaces reflect ambient light unevenly, creating false bright spots and hiding real defects. Standard rule-based vision systems cannot adapt to material variation.
Unpredictable Defect Location
Porosity, inclusions, and cracks appear at random surface locations. Pre-defining ROIs for every possible defect position is impractical — AI must scan the entire surface.
Laser Weld Pin-Hole Misdetection
Laser weld pin-holes as small as 0.2mm must be detected. Manual operators with magnification miss 25–35% of these. Customer returns follow.

Mislabeled Products at Scale
A batch code error on 10,000 units means full recall — lost product, regulatory fines, brand damage. Manual checking at 650 PPM is not feasible.
High-Speed Line Speed
FMCG lines run faster than human reaction time. Even one-in-a-thousand defect escape at 1000 PPM is 60 defects per minute reaching the packer.
Print Quality Variation
CIJ inkjet print quality degrades with printhead wear, temperature changes, and substrate variation. Standard OCR fails on low-contrast or smeared prints.

100% Inspection Required
GMP requires that every blister pack be inspected — sampling is not compliant. Manual 100% inspection at 300 PPM is not physically possible.
Traceability & Audit Trail
Regulatory submissions require documented evidence of inspection — timestamp, batch, result, operator. Manual records are error-prone and incomplete.
ALU-ALU Blister Opacity
Opaque ALU-ALU packs can't be inspected by simple backlight cameras. Specialized multi-spectral or structured light imaging is required.
